MANCHESTER UNITED are ready to wait another NINE MONTHS for Dan Ashworth to start work as their new sporting director.

Ashworth, 53, was due to be one of the first recruits under Sir Jim Ratcliffe’s new regime in February.

But his current club Newcastle refused to let Ashworth go without compensation and put him on gardening leave.

It is believed Toon initially demanded £20million to secure the services of Ashworth, who moved to St James’ Park from Brighton in 2022.

But Red Devils co-owner Ratcliffe branded that figure “absurd” so the case will go to arbitration and be decided by a third party.

Ashworth has a long-standing relationship with Sir Dave Brailsford — head of sport at Ratcliffe’s Ineos empire and now United’s director of sport — with the pair beginning their connection during Ashworth’s spell working at the Football Association.

And United are prepared to hold on for their No 1 choice even if that means Ashworth has to serve a lot more time on gardening leave.

The end date of the process is being kept secret but insiders revealed he may not be able to move until March.

That means United will go through the next TWO transfer windows without him.

And with Newcastle standing firm, Ashworth has been left in limbo while United are relying heavily on Brailsford as they look to do some deals — and sell off many of the unwanted men in Erik ten Hag’s squad.
